Digital art is a form of art created through the use of computers, digital tools, and other digital technologies. It can take many forms, including drawings, illustrations, photographs, videos, animations, and interactive art. Digital art is becoming increasingly popular as more people turn to the internet as a medium for creating and sharing artwork.
Digital art is often created using vector graphics software. Vector graphics are computer-generated images that are composed of points and lines.
These points and lines can be manipulated to create shapes and forms that have smooth edges and curves. Vector graphics are resolution independent, meaning that they can be scaled up or down without losing quality.
Digital artists use vector graphics software to create artwork that has a unique look and feel. Vector artwork can be used to make logos, illustrations, backgrounds, 3D models, typography, photo-realistic images and much more. The advantage of vector artwork is that it is easy to customize – you can change colours or shapes quickly without having to start from scratch.
Digital artists also use raster graphics software such as Photoshop or GIMP to create artwork. Raster graphics are composed of pixels rather than points and lines so they do not scale up or down without losing their quality. Raster images are best for photographic images but can also be used for illustrations and other types of digital art.
